A GDPR Article 28 agreement that forms part of the contract between Atlio Limited, a company registered in New Zealand, and the customer entity that has accepted the Terms of Service. Where SearchChamp processes personal data on your behalf, you act as the data controller and Atlio Limited acts as the data processor, and this DPA sets out the security, sub-processor, breach-notification, audit, and data-return commitments that apply. On data-protection matters it takes precedence over the Terms of Service.

The DPA applies where Atlio Limited processes personal data on your behalf in the course of providing the SearchChamp platform, for example the data of your team members, your website visitors, or your outreach contacts. It does not cover the processing Atlio Limited carries out as a controller in its own right, such as account registration, billing, and marketing, which is described in the Privacy Policy.

Data is primarily stored in AWS eu-west-1 (Ireland), within the EEA. AI model providers such as Anthropic, OpenAI, and Google process data in the United States under data processing terms that incorporate the EU Standard Contractual Clauses, and requests routed through the OpenRouter gateway may be served by model hosts in the United States, China, or Sweden. SEO and AI-answer data is processed by a provider in Estonia, inside the EU. Atlio Limited is registered in New Zealand, which holds a European Commission adequacy decision for personal data; where data is handled by its UAE branch, transfers from the EEA are covered by SCCs. The authoritative per-vendor list of regions and transfer mechanisms is maintained at /legal/sub-processors.

At your election, Atlio Limited will return all personal data in a structured, machine-readable format (JSON or CSV) or securely delete it and certify deletion in writing within 30 days. If you make no election, data is deleted under the default schedule in the Privacy Policy: the account is closed no later than 90 days after cancellation and its data is deleted within 30 days of closure, subject to legal retention requirements. You can also export your data yourself at any time using the in-app export.

Atlio Limited notifies the affected controller without undue delay, and in any event within 72 hours, after becoming aware of a personal data breach affecting controller data. The notification describes the nature of the breach, the point of contact, the likely consequences, and the measures taken or proposed, and may be provided in phases where information is not immediately available.

The current list, with purposes, regions, and transfer mechanisms, is maintained at /legal/sub-processors. Atlio Limited gives at least 14 days' notice before adding or replacing a sub-processor, by updating that page and, where you have opted in to notifications, by email. You may object within 14 days of notice by emailing legal@searchchamp.com; if no agreement is reached within 30 days, you may terminate the affected services effective at the end of the current billing period.

Yes. Atlio Limited will provide the information reasonably necessary to demonstrate compliance with the DPA and will allow for and contribute to audits conducted by you or a mandated auditor. Requests require at least 30 days' notice, run during normal business hours, and are limited in scope to the DPA; audit requests may be satisfied with relevant, up-to-date security documentation in lieu of an on-site audit.
